Peer relationship is essential to the growth of teenagers,as the growth of the age of individual companion to the attention of more and more,the attention to parents and teachers should gradually reduce,peer relationship is adolescent social adaptation ability and social skill development important premise,Teenagers can find comfort and support from peers.Adolescent mental health is also important.Studies revealed that individuals with good peer relationships have higher levels of mental health,on the contrary,individuals with bad peer relationships will have various psychological problems.Class group counseling,as a special group intervention,can provide a better communication atmosphere for class members,so that they can have a deeper understanding of themselves and others in the group interaction,improve peer relationships.Therefore,this research wanted to know current situation of peer relationship and mental health of junior high school students,and implement class group counseling intervention,hoping to improve peer relationship of junior school students and promote the level of mental health.Methods: Using "Children and adolescents peer relationship scale" and "MSSMHS" to a total of 500 junior middle school students from grade one to grade three,peer relationship and mental health status survey.According to the results of the current study,the intervention study selected two homogeneous classes,designed a class group tutoring program with peer relationship as the theme,and conducted intervention on the experimental group of junior high school students.Results:(1)In the overall condition of junior middle school students’ peer relationship,the average score of peer relationship(M=40.03)was lower than the theoretical average(M=44);General analysis on mental health,the number of middle school students without mental health accounted for 60.6 percent,the mental health level of junior middle school students is totality good.(2)Regarding demographic variables,peer relationship of junior school students was significantly different in grade(p<0.05)and class leader(p<0.01).The entirety mental health status of junior middle school students was significantly different in gender dimension(p<0.05).(3)Peer relationship of Secondary school students is significantly positively correlated with mental health and its various dimensions.(4)Peer relationship can positively predict the mental health of Secondary school students.(5)The peer relationship and mental health level of Secondary school students who received class group counseling intervention were improved compared with those who did not.Conclusion: The peer relationship and mental health level of junior middle school students are generally good,and at a good level.Peer relationship is positively correlated with mental health of junior middle school students.Peer relationship can positively predict their mental health.Class group counseling intervention is effective. |
